Felix’s story is so very sad, we are beyond disappointed in what he went through. We rescued Felix many years ago out of a high kill shelter in CA when he was going to lose his life & was going to be put to sleep at the age of 1. We bought him back to WA state & took care of all his medical & found him what we thought was a wonderful home. Well were we wrong. We were contacted by a shelter in WA state letting us know he had been dumped in the shelter & his owners did not want him anymore. They did not reach out to us & let us know as we would have taken him back immediately. The shelter knew we rescued him because we were on his microchip & his previous home did not bother to update his microchip. We went & picked up Felix immediately & he was safe & sound & back in our care & is in his loving foster home. He was so happy to see us & it broke our hearts that he had to go through this again. But now he is doing amazing & the loveliest little guy you will ever meet. He will be your world & you his. Felix just wants to be loved & be with you. In his foster home he eats clean. Fruits, vegetables, grains, raw meat & other proteins along with supplements. He also adores a good homemade treat along with collagen sticks & bully sticks. Felix is a very soft gentle soul, he is so easy his foster mum said considering what he has endured. His foster mum said Felix is a very sweet dog & loves everyone he meets. He loved our vet & even enjoyed going to our vets. This boy will look at you with so much gratitude & admiration. Lays with you & can't be happier being petted & touched. He also loves to be with his buddies & just lay with them or do whatever they are doing. She said he is really such a good & smart boy. He also enjoys snuggling on a huge pile of blankets & spend his day relaxing. He enjoys sleeping in bed with you or his dog friends. His foster mum still cannot believe someone would be so cruel & neglectful to Felix not just once, but twice. This boy is ready for an outfit to as he enjoys wearing them. Felix’s new forever home must have a fully fenced secured backyard for his safety if it’s a freestanding home. He enjoys going out into the backyard in his foster home & having a wander around & sunning himself on warm days. Felix has been great with his baths because he started having them with us in his loving foster home the moment he was rescued so he is used to them. He has also started getting used to being dried with a hairdryer. He will just let you dry him. He loves his foster mum & dad & his foster friends. He has put on a good amount of weight since being in his loving foster home & was so thin when first rescued again. Felix rides beautifully in the car & enjoys a good journey & will sit in his car seat next to you with his dog friends. He also enjoys looking out the window. Felix is a wonderful walker on his harness & leash & loves going on many walks. We are looking for a forever home for Felix where someone is home during the day or he can go with his people wherever possibly he can go with them. We are also looking for a crate free home for the little lad only. He was left in a cage in the shelter until we rescued him. Felix is looking for a forever home who will cherish him & love him as he should be loved & be patient with him. Felix has been around many breeds of dogs all shapes & sizes & he is currently with other dogs & fostered with other dogs in his foster home & does well with them & enjoys their company. But he definitely could be an only dog in his new home & get all the attention. Felix is roughly 7 years old & we He is 17 lbs & is perhaps a carin terrier, shi tzu mix, what he is mixed with we are not sure at all. He is male, neutered. He just had a dental scale & polish along & had 2 teeth removed. He has a grade 2 out of 6 heart murmur but we were He arrived so extremely thin & had put on weight in his loving foster home again. He is microchipped, up to date on his shots, including DHPP, rabies & dewormed. Once these shots expire we do not redo them only rabies as we do not over vaccinate our beloved dogs. Felix has not been around cats since being in the rescue but it’s always up to the new family to be responsible with their animals together. We have not had him around small children in the rescue so we do not recommend children nor cats & it’s always up to the family to be responsible with their children. We were not there when Felix was conceived so we do not know who his parents were & it’s always up to the new potential family to look at the pictures & decide what they think his breed is. As with all of our rescues & Felix friends he will need work on potty training & training, so this should be something the new family would be willing to work on & commit to.
